Why North Caldwell’s Climate & Housing Affect Chimney Cleaning
North Caldwell sits on the eastern foothills of the Watchung Mountains, and that elevation matters more than most homeowners realize. You get heavier snowfall than Caldwell or Fairfield down in the valley, and the wind hits harder here too. Water gets into mortar joints, freezes, expands, and thaws - and after forty years of that cycle, the crown on a 1975 colonial on Grandview Avenue can be crumbling while the owners never noticed because it’s twenty feet up and out of sight.
But the bigger factor, the one that separates North Caldwell from every neighboring borough, is the wood. This is one of the most densely wooded residential communities in Essex County. Homeowners here routinely burn oak, maple, and cherry they’ve cut from their own properties. The problem is that locally felled wood is rarely properly seasoned. It goes straight from the tree to the fireplace, sometimes with the bark still green. That unseasoned wood burns cooler and wetter, and it deposits creosote at two to three times the rate of kiln-dried hardwood. We’ve pulled glazed, tar-like Stage 2 creosote from North Caldwell chimneys that were supposedly “clean” because the owners only light a fire on Christmas and the occasional cold weekend.
Then there’s the housing stock itself. These are large homes, many with two or three fireplaces, and the secondary flues - the ones in the den or the master bedroom suite - often go unused for months. A cold, damp flue that never sees a fire still breathes moist air. It collects leaf debris and spider webs. It provides a perfect environment for glazed creosote to harden onto the liner walls. When that homeowner finally lights a decorative fire in March, they’re firing up a chimney that hasn’t been inspected in years and may be dangerously restricted.
This is why we recommend annual cleaning for every flue in North Caldwell, not just the one you use regularly. The chimney you forget about is often the one that causes the problem.

Yes, and this is particularly important in North Caldwell. Chimneys that see only occasional use - the den fireplace, the bedroom suite flue - still collect moisture, debris, and can develop glazed creosote that hardens onto the liner. Many of our most urgent calls come from homeowners who assumed an unused chimney was “clean” and learned otherwise when smoke backed up into the room. Annual inspection catches these problems before they become dangerous.
